NEW ZEALAND GAZETTE.
Published by Authority.
WELLINGTON, THURSDAY, NOVEMBER 23, 1882.
Setting apart Lands necessary for the Making of Roads
through Part of the Town Belt of Dunedin.
(L.S.)
JAMES PRENDERGAST,
Administrator of the Government.
A PROCLAMATION.
WHEREAS by "The Dunedin Reserves Manage-
ment Ordinance, 1865," it is, among other
things, enacted that it shall be lawful for the Super-
intendent of the Province of Otago, with the advice
and consent of the Executive Council, at any time to
set apart, by Proclamation, so much and such parts of
the lands described in the first section or paragraph
of the Schedule to the said Ordinance, as being the
Town Belt of Dunedin, as shall or may be necessary
for the making of any road or roads, not exceeding
sixty-six feet in width, in, through, or over the said
Town Belt of Dunedin or any part thereof:
And whereas by the operation of "The Abolition
of Provinces Act, 1875," all the powers by the said
Ordinance vested in the Superintendent and Execu-
tive Council are now vested in, and are to be exer-
cised and performed by, the Governor of the Colony
of New Zealand:
Now, therefore, I, James Prendergast, the Adminis-
trator of the Government of the Colony of New
Zealand, do hereby set apart all those parcels of land,
being parts of the Town Belt of Dunedin described
in the Schedule hereto, for the making of roads, not
exceeding sixty-six feet in width, in, through, and
over the said Town Belt of Dunedin.
SCHEDULE.
ALL that parcel of land containing by admeasure-
ment 2 acres and 31 perches, more or less, situate in
the Town Belt of the City of Dunedin. Bounded
by lines, commencing at the point forming the
intersection of the southern boundary of High
Street with the Town Belt; running thence south-
westerly in the line of High Street produced, 646.9
links; thence by a curved line generally westerly,
351.5 links; thence north-westerly along boundary
of the Town Belt and Eglinton Road, 1231.4 links;
thence north-westerly in a line at right angles to the
last line, 100 links; thence south-easterly in a line at
right angles to the last line, 1231.4 links; thence by
a curved line generally easterly, 272.1 links; thence
north-easterly in the line of the northern boundary
of High Street produced, 646.9 links; thence south-
easterly along the boundary of Town Belt to the
commencing point, 100 links.
Also all that parcel of land containing by ad-
measurement 4 acres 1 rood 13 perches, more
or less, situate in the Town Belt of the City of
Dunedin. Bounded by lines, commencing at a
point distant 353.5 links along the southern boun-
dary of Rattray Street from its intersection with
York Place; thence running northerly in the
line of Rattray Street produced a distance of
1435.8 links; thence north-easterly by line at right
angles to last line, 27.3 links; thence northerly
by a line running parallel with the boundary of
Rattray Street produced, 380.3 links; thence run-
ning north-westerly a distance of 900.5 links to
intersection with Town Belt boundary; thence
northerly along Town Belt boundary a distance of
101.4 links; thence south-easterly a distance of 594
links; thence northerly by curved lines, 100, 163.3,
and 305.4 links; thence north-easterly, 335 links, to
intersection with Town Belt boundary; thence north-
easterly along Town Belt boundary for a distance of
714.8 links to intersection with Main Kaikorai Road;
thence southerly along Main Kaikorai Road a dis-
tance of 105.7 links; thence south-westerly, 642.2
links; thence south-westerly by lines, 53.8 and 302.63
links; thence southerly by curved lines, 183.2, 163.3,
and 145 links; thence south-easterly, 583.7 links, to
intersection of Cemetery Reserve; thence southerly
along boundary of Cemetery Reserve, 38.6 links;
thence southerly along southern boundary of Ceme-
tery Reserve, 1535.8 links, to southern boundary of
Town Belt; thence to starting point along Town
boundary a distance of 141.4 links.
